Describe the formation of oil and natural gas?
tatiyna
Deep in the Earth, oil and natural gas are formed from organic matter from dead plants and animals. These hydrocarbons take millions of years to form under very specific pressure and temperature conditions.

What did Prince Metternich mean by this statement? When France sneezes, Europe catches a cold.
Levart [38]
What Metternich meant by this line was that France was the most important power in Europe. He was saying that whatever happened in France affected every other country in Europe.
